Meu servidor Tomcat está rodando em um servidor virtual, este servidor está rodando em uma máquina Fedora. Eu configurei tudo nesta máquina para rodar o Tomcat, o Tomcat funciona bem no host local. mas não consigo acessar remotamente o wsdl do webservice rodando neste servidor tomcat usando o endereço IP deste servidor, conforme segue.
http://xxx.xxx.xxx.xxx:8080/axis2/services/listServices
um amigo meu disse que preciso configurar o DNS para acessar remotamente usando endereço IP, não entendi o que ele disse também. iptables neste servidor também está parado. Além disso, posso acessar o mysql rodando neste servidor remotamente, meu problema é por que ele não funciona para o Tomcat.
alguém poderia me ajudar a encontrar uma solução para esse problema. Agradecemos antecipadamente por qualquer ajuda
Responder1
Existe uma chance de que o endereço IP ao qual seu servidor Tomcat está vinculado seja 127.0.0.1? Essa é a interface de loopback e só pode ser acessada pela máquina local, portanto não é acessível remotamente.
Responder2
Pode ser um filtro de host:http://tomcat.apache.org/tomcat-5.5-doc/config/host.html
Você obteve log entradas/server.xml do seu serviço Tomcat? (use pastebin. com)
Você certamente não precisa de DNS se estiver usando o endereço IP.
Responder3
Você testa da máquina Fedora para o servidor virtual?
No servidor virtual:
netstat -na | grep 8080
Na máquina fedora:
nmap xxx.xxx.xxx.xxx